The thesis consists of three hard-sphere molecular dynamics studies. The first describes a modification of Fick's diffusion law, required whenever long-time correlations are present. The second study concerns the mass and size dependence of the friction coefficient as well as its dependence on boundary conditions. The study presents a molecular dynamics method which calculates the infinite-mass friction coefficient of finite size hard-sphere particles. The third study presents the applicability of hydrodynamics to describe fluctuations in fluids on the molecular level. This study shows that the fluctuations present in a system of hard spheres when placed between closely spaced parallel hard walls lead to an acoustical resonance for those wavelengths which correspond to the spacing, or integer fractions thereof.
